Top 5 Shoot'em Up Games Performance in Ukraine Q4 2024
Explore the performance trends of the top 5 Shoot'em Up games on the unified platform in Ukraine during Q4 2024, with insights from Sensor Tower.
In the fourth quarter of 2024, the Shoot'em Up games category observed notable performance trends on the unified platform in Ukraine. This analysis, based on Sensor Tower data, highlights key metrics for the top 5 games in this genre.
1945 Air Force: Airplane Games from ONESOFT GLOBAL PTE. LTD. saw a stable weekly revenue, peaking at around $1.5K in mid-December. Weekly downloads had a dip mid-quarter but rebounded to approximately 5.7K by the end of December. Active users fluctuated, with a notable rise to 12.7K at the end of the quarter.
Earn to Die Rogue maintained consistent weekly revenue, reaching a high of around $1.1K in late December. Downloads remained steady, with a peak of 5K in the week of December 9. Active users started strong at 16.7K but dropped to 5.7K by the year's end.
Ball Blast Cannon blitz mania by Voodoo experienced moderate revenue, peaking at $918 in late November. Downloads were relatively stable, with a slight decline towards the end of the quarter, ending at 2.4K. Active users also saw a downward trend, finishing the quarter at 4.8K.
Archero 2 from HABBY had a surge in revenue, reaching $12.7K in early December. Downloads showed some fluctuation, with a notable decrease to 2.9K in the week leading up to Christmas. Active users grew steadily, peaking at 11.8K in mid-December.
Finally, Galaxy Attack: Space Shooter by GAU TECHNOLOGY LTD. saw varied revenue, with a significant peak of $4K in late October. Downloads remained consistent, closing the quarter at 3.5K. Active users saw a peak of 25K in early November, with a gradual decline to 16.2K by the end of December.
